I begin my writting process by first reviewing  the source material for my essay and making sure Iunderstand and grasp the concepts. next i do a very basic outline of ideas and proof of those ideas. Once my outline is complete I use that as a loose guide to write my essay reffering back to my source material to use direct qoutes  and other facts  that might stregthen my paper. After this I have a complete first draft.  The next morning with my mind fresh before class i go back and proof read and fix any mistakes or add any genius ideas that just sprang to mind. After class with fresh ideas and new knowledge I begin rewritting my paper. perfecting my essay but still keeping intact my original ideas. finnaly the morning before class i proofread my polished essay again; turn it in. and pray that i dont get any "U's"  on the grading scale.
